Understanding the ÖSD B2 Level

The B2 level, according to the Common European Framework of Reference for Languages (CEFR), indicates that a student can comprehend the primary concepts of complicated text on both concrete and abstract topics, consisting of technical discussions in their field of expertise. Prospects at this level can interact with a degree of fluency and spontaneity that makes regular interaction with native speakers quite possible without strain for either celebration.

The Significance of the ÖSD B2 Certificate

The ÖSD B2 certificate is commonly accepted for a number of purposes:

  • University Admission: Many Austrian and German universities require a B2 certificate for entry into particular degree programs.
  • Medical Registration: For health care professionals, especially nurses and doctors, B2 is frequently the baseline requirement for expert recognition (Anerkennung).
  • Employment: Corporations across Europe value the ÖSD B2 as evidence of communicative proficiency in a company environment.

Structure of the ÖSD B2 Exam

The ÖSD B2 exam is divided into 2 main modules: the Written Exam (Reading, Listening, Writing) and the Oral Exam (Speaking). Candidates have the choice to take these modules together or separately.

Table 1: ÖSD B2 Exam Breakdown

ModuleSub-SectionDurationDescription
WrittenReading (Lesen)90 MinutesUnderstanding of 4 different text types (e.g., short articles, ads).
WrittenListening (Hören)Approx. 30 MinutesComprehending three audio jobs (conversations, radio reports).
ComposedWriting (Schreiben)90 MinutesProduction of two texts (a formal email/letter and an essay/commentary).
OralSpeaking (Sprechen)15-- 20 MinutesA three-part discussion (mingling, subject discussion, and simulation).

Key Strategies Taught in the Program

To pass the ÖSD B2, having high-level German skills is just half the fight; understanding the "guidelines of the game" is the other half. The online program concentrates on numerous crucial strategies:

  1. Time Management: Practicing how to designate the 90 minutes in the writing section to ensure both tasks are completed and proofread.
  2. Keyword Identification: Learning to ignore filler words in the listening section and concentrate on the information that directly answers the question.
  3. The Art of Paraphrasing: In the speaking module, prospects are taught how to reveal complex ideas utilizing simpler synonyms if they forget a particular word, ensuring the circulation of discussion is never ever broken.
  4. Grammar Precision: Refinement of complicated structures such as the passive voice, subjunctive II (Konjunktiv II), and nominalization.

Scoring and Passing Criteria

Understanding how the exam is graded is important for trainee self-confidence.

Table 3: Passing Scores

ModuleMaximum PointsPassing Score (60%)
Written (Reading, Listening, Writing)70 Points42 Points
Oral (Speaking)30 Points18 Points
Total100 Points60 Points

Note: In the ÖSD B2, the prospect must pass both the written and oral parts to receive the full diploma. If just one part is passed, a partial certificate for that module is provided.

1. Is the ÖSD B2 certificate legitimate forever?

Yes, ÖSD certificates do not formally expire. Nevertheless, some employers or universities may need a certificate that disappears than 2 years old to make sure existing efficiency.

2. Can the real exam be taken online?

While the preparation is performed online, the main ÖSD B2 exam must be taken in person at a licensed assessment center. This makes sure the integrity and security of the testing environment.

3. For how long does the online preparation program take?

Depending on the intensity, a lot of programs vary from 4 to 10 weeks. Extensive "crash courses" are also available for those who already have B2 knowledge however require to discover the exam format.

4. What is the distinction between ÖSD and Goethe-Zertifikat?

Both are globally recognized and have extremely comparable formats. The main difference depends on the regional focus; ÖSD consists of linguistic variations common in Austria, Switzerland, and Germany (pluricentric technique), whereas Goethe focuses primarily on the German used in Germany.
